Bug Description
The cpu topology sibling masks on s390 contain also bits of cpus which are offline. This is different to other architectures, therefore change this to make sure s390 behaves like all other architectures.
Currently this is already a problem, since common code scheduler expects e.g. cpu_smt_mask(cpu) to reflect reality, which is not the case for s390.
Available with kernel 5.7
